Choking Prevention in Children
Choking is just one of the most prompt threats that children deal with, particularly in daycare setups where young ones are prone to putting objects in their mouths. Skilled teachers can help avoid choking events by understanding typical choking risks and executing efficient prevention strategies.
Recognizing Choking Risks
It's necessary for instructors to identify foods that frequently posture choking risks:
- Hot dogs Grapes Nuts Hard candies
Educators should additionally be cautious about little toys or items that can be aspirated.
Choking Avoidance Strategies
Food Preparation- Cut food right into small pieces. Avoid offering difficult or round foods to young children.
- Always monitor children while they eat. Encourage slow-moving consuming routines and dissuade chatting while chewing.
Epipen Management: What Educators Need to Know
Anaphylaxis is an extreme allergic reaction that can happen unexpectedly and requires immediate treatment. Comprehending exactly how to provide an EpiPen is vital for anybody associated with childcare settings.
Understanding Anaphylaxis Symptoms
Recognizing signs and symptoms early can conserve lives:
- Swelling of the face or throat Difficulty breathing Rapid heartbeat
Educators ought to acquaint themselves with these warning signs so they can act quickly if needed.
Steps for Epipen Administration
Check the prescription label. Remove the EpiPen from its case. Inject into the external thigh at a 90-degree angle. Hold for 3 secs before getting rid of it. Call emergency services instantly after administration.Training on epinephrine auto-injector use should become part of every child care team's emergency treatment curriculum.
Managing Minor Wounds: An Overview for Educators
Minor injuries are widespread in childcare settings however need to be addressed quickly and effectively.
Types of Minor Wounds
Cuts and Scrapes Bruises Burns (minor)Each kind needs particular treatment protocols to guarantee proper healing and avoid infection.
First Aid Tips for Minor Wounds
Clean the injury with soap and water. Apply a disinfectant solution. Cover with a clean and sterile bandage. Monitor for indicators of infection (redness, swelling).Educators must be outfitted with a well-stocked emergency treatment kit tailored for child care atmospheres, which includes all needed materials for minor wound management.
Proper Hand Hygiene Practices in Child Care Settings
Hand health plays a pivotal role in stopping condition transmission among youngsters in educational settings.
The Value of Hand Hygiene
Regular hand cleaning can dramatically reduce disease prices among kids, maintaining them healthy and prepared to learn.
Effective Hand Cleaning Techniques
Wet hands with tidy running water (warm or cold). Apply soap and soap well. Scrub all surface areas including in between fingers and under nails for at least 20 seconds. Rinse thoroughly under running water. Dry hands making use of a tidy towel or air completely dry them.Encouraging good hand health behaviors starts early; for that reason, integrating handwashing practices right into everyday regimens is important for promoting lifelong behaviors among children.

Child Defibrillation Guidance: Critical Expertise for Educators
Sudden cardiac arrest may take place even among young people as a result of various reasons such as genetic heart flaws or extreme physical effort throughout play activities like sporting activities events or health club classes.
Understanding CPR Basics
Knowing exactly how to do mouth-to-mouth resuscitation on a kid can make all the difference throughout an emergency circumstance:
Call emergency situation solutions immediately. Start breast compressions at a rate of 100-- 120 compressions per minute. Give rescue breaths after every 30 compressions (if trained).Training chances such as HLTAID012 supply emergency treatment in education and learning courses cover child CPR procedures extensively, empowering educators with crucial life-saving skills.
Utilizing AEDs (Automated External Defibrillators)
In many educational institutions today, AEDs are offered on-site:
Turn on the tool adhering to voice prompts. Attach pads as indicated on the gadget image guide. Allow AED to examine heart rhythm; comply with directions provided by gadget sound cues.Every educator ought to understand where AEDs lie within their facility along with how they operate-- this understanding might potentially save lives!
